Weather Situation
A low pressure system will weaken as it moves through Bass Strait overnight Monday. A ridge of high pressure extends over northern Victoria during Tuesday ahead of a cold front approaching from the Bight. This front is forecast to cross Bass Strait between late Wednesday and early Thursday. A low pressure system may form in the Tasman Sea near the eastern Victorian coast during Thursday, before moving away to the east early Friday.
